Easy snacks include raw carrots or green beans. You can also dehydrate boneless chicken breasts to use as treats and rewards. Most of the premium diets offer treats in their product lines. These brands include Royal Canin, Canidae, Acana or Orijen.

My favorite is the Virbac veggie chews. They contain no meat products. Here is a link —> https://us.virbac.com/home/our-products/pagecontent/product-selector/cet/cet-veggiedent-tartar-control.html However, keep in mind that if Twinkie has severe dental disease (ie loose teeth, gum loss), then he won’t be able to handle any hard chews like this. Instead a good dental cleaning and extraction of any diseased teeth should be discussed with your veterinarian before using chews.
